## page was renamed from GabrielePostorino/Prove3
## page was renamed from GabrielePostorino/ChanServ
== Usare ChanServ su Freenode ==

'''ChanServ''' ti permette di registrare i canali e controllarne vari aspetti. ChanServ può prevenire che utenti con cattive intenzioni prendano possesso dei canali limitando i privilegi degli operatori.  Inoltre, qualsiasi canale che non viene usato per 120 giorni sarà chiuso.

I comandi di ChanServ sono elencati qui sotto.

||<tablestyle="width:100%;" #fdd99b :>'''Comando''' ||<#fdd99b :>'''Effetto''' ||
||'''REGISTER'''||''Sintassi'': REGISTER &lt;canale&gt; [password]<<BR>><<BR>>Registra il &lt;canale&gt; nel database di ChanServ. [password] &egrave; utilizzata attraverso il comando di ChanServ '''IDENTIFY''' per identificare il contatto del canale per alcune operazioni. Se non &egrave; specificata alcuna password, solo l'utente contatto del canale pu&ograve; usare '''IDENTIFY'''.<<BR>><<BR>>Se il nick contatto del canale scade, ChanServ eliminer&agrave; il canale quando NickServ eliminer&agrave; il nick. Valuta la possibilit&agrave; di impostare un contatto ''ALTERNATE'' (vedi sotto) per evitare questa possibilit&agrave;.<<BR>><<BR>>Dai la possibilit&agrave; allo staff del canale di occuparsi del tuo canale attraverso il comando '''ACCESS''' (vedi sotto). Il livello '10' permetter&agrave; loro di ottenere l'op, di dare o togliere voce agli utenti, ecc.<<BR>>Lo staff del canale dovr&agrave; indentificarsi via IDENTIFY di NickServ per evitare la scadenza del loro nick e per far s&igrave; che ChanServ li riconosca.<<BR>><<BR>>Se nessun nick nell' '''ACCESS''' list del canale entra nel canale per pi&ugrave; di 120 giorni, il canale verr&agrave; considerato scaduto e potr&agrave; essere eliminato.||
||'''DROP'''||''Sintassi'': DROP &lt;canale&gt; [password]<<BR>><<BR>>Elimina la registrazione di &lt;canale&gt;. Solo il contatto del canale pu&ograve; DROPpare un canale. Inoltre il contatto deve usare '''IDENTIFY''' prima di usare questo comando o deve immettere la password corretta del canale.||
||'''IDENTIFY'''||''Sintassi'': IDENTIFY &lt;canale&gt; [password]<<BR>><<BR>>Ti identifica come contatto del &lt;canale&gt;.<<BR>>Alcuni comandi di ChanServ richiedono il suo utilizzo prima di funzionare.<<BR>><<BR>>Se sei il contatto (il tuo nick principale &egrave; il nick del contatto registrato), non ti serve usare la password del canale, altrimenti &egrave; necessario. Se non c'&egrave; alcuna password di canale, solo il nick contatto pu&ograve; usare questo comando.||
||'''SET'''||''Sintassi'': SET &lt;canale&gt; &lt;opzione&gt; [parametri]<<BR>><<BR>>Permette al contatto del canale o agli operatori di livello maggiore di 25 di impostare varie opzione del canale ed altre informazioni.<<BR>><<BR>>Le opzioni disponibili sono:<<BR>><<BR>>'''''CONTACT'''''<<BR>>''Sintassi'': SET &lt;canale&gt; CONTACT &lt;nickname&gt;<<BR>>Reimposta il nickname del contatto per &lt;canale&gt; a &lt;nickname&gt;.<<BR>><<BR>>'''''ALTERNATE'''''<<BR>>''Sintassi'': SET &lt;canale&gt; ALTERNATE &lt;nickname | -&gt;<<BR>>Imposta il contatto alternativo del canale a &lt;nickname&gt;. Nel momento in cui scadesse il nickname del contatto principale, il contatto alternativo diventerebbe contatto principale del canale. Se entrambi i nickname scadessero, il canale verebbe eliminato.[BR]Il contatto alternativo deve essere anch'esso presente in access list.<<BR>>Per eliminare il contatto alternativo, usa un "-" come nickname.<<BR>><<BR>>'''''PASSWORD'''''<<BR>>''Sintassi'': SET &lt;canale&gt; PASSWORD [password]<<BR>>Se &egrave; specificata una [password], reimposta la password del contatto del &lt;canale&gt; a [password].<<BR>>Rimuove la password se non &egrave; specificata alcuna [password], cos&igrave; solo il nick del contatto potr&agrave; usare il comando '''IDENTIFY'''.<<BR>><<BR>>'''''MLOCK'''''<<BR>>''Sintassi'': SET &lt;channel&gt; MLOCK &lt;modi&gt;<<BR>>Fa s&igrave; che ChanServ forzi i &lt;modi&gt; sul &lt;canale&gt;. I modi con un "+" sono bloccati su ON, mentre quelli con un "-" davanti sono bloccati su OFF.<<BR>> Riferirsi a [[../UsingFreenode| UsingFreenode]] per la spiegazione dei modi canale.<<BR>><<BR>>Esempi: <<BR>> * SET #channel MLOCK -mi+sntl 6<<BR>>I modi 'm' e 'i' non sono permessi, mentre i modi 's', 'n' e 't' sono forzati su ON. Il limite del canale sar&agrave; inoltre sempre settato su 6.<<BR>> * SET #channel MLOCK +sk ciao<<BR>>Il modo 's' &egrave; forzato su ON, e la password del canale sar&agrave; sempre "ciao".<<BR>> * SET #channel MLOCK +<<BR>>Rimuove qualsiasi blocco sui modi, in modo da permettere agli operatori di cambiarli a piacimento.<<BR>><<BR>>'''''TOPICLOCK'''''<<BR>>''Sintassi'': SET &lt;canale&gt; TOPICLOCK {ON|OFF}<<BR>>Se TOPICLOCK &egrave; ON, ChanServ non permetter&agrave; a nessuno di cambiare il topic sul &lt;canale&gt; senza un access level di TOPIC o superiore.<<BR>><<BR>>'''''PRIVATE'''''<<BR>>''Sintassi'': SET &lt;canale&gt; PRIVATE {ON|OFF}<<BR>>Quando PRIVATE &egrave; abilitato, il canale non compare quando qualcuno usa il comando '''LIST'''.<<BR>><<BR>>'''''SECUREOPS'''''<<BR>>''Sintassi'': SET &lt;canale&gt; SECUREOPS {ON|OFF}<<BR>>Quando SECUREOPS &egrave; abilitato, solo gli utenti che hanno lo status CMDOP o superiore in access list potranno diventare op.<<BR>><<BR>>'''''SECURE'''''<<BR>>''Sintassi'': SET &lt;canale&gt; SECURE {ON|OFF}<<BR>>Abilita o disabilita le funzioni di sicurezza di ChanServ per un canale. Quando SECURE &egrave; ON, solo gli utenti registrati e identificati con NickServ potranno accedere al canale cos&igrave; come stabilito in ACCESS LIST.<<BR>><<BR>>||
<i><b>ENTRYMSG</b></i><br />
<u>Sintassi:</u> SET &lt;canale&gt; ENTRYMSG &lt;messaggio | -&gt;<br />
Imposta il &lt;messaggio&gt; di ingresso per &lt;canale&gt;.<br />
Quando gli utenti entrano nel canale, ChanServ mander&agrave; loro il messaggio.<br />
Per eliminarlo, usa "-" come messaggio.<br /><br />
<i><b>EMAIL</b></i><br />
<u>Sintassi:</u> SET &lt;canale&gt; EMAIL &lt;indirizzo@email | -&gt;<br />
Imposta l'indirizzo email del canale a &lt;indirizzo@email&gt;.<br />
Quando un utente d&agrave; il comando <b>INFO</b> sul canale, legge anche l'indirizzo email del canale.<br />
Per eliminare l'indirizzo email usa "-" come parametro.<br /><br />
<i><b>URL</b></i><br />
<u>Sintassi:</u> SET &lt;canale&gt; EMAIL &lt;url | -&gt;<br />
Setta l'&lt;url&gt; del &lt;canale&gt;.<br /> Quando un utente d&agrave; il comando <b>INFO</b> sul canale, legge anche l'url associato al canale.<br />
Per eliminare l'url associato, usa "-" come parametro.<br /><br />
<i><b>GUARD</b></i><br />
<u>Sintassi:</u> SET &lt;canale&gt; GUARD {ON|OFF}<br />
Quando GUARD &egrave; attivo, ChanServ entrer&agrave; nel tuo canale.<br />
Il canale rimarr&agrave; cos&igrave; occupato anche quando l'ultimo utente se ne va.<br /><br />
<i><b>SPLITOPS</b></i><br />
<u>Sintassi:</u> SET &lt;canale&gt; SPLITOPS {ON|OFF}<br />
Quando SPLITOPS &egrave; abilitato, qualsiasi utente che guadagni l'op grazie ad un netsplit avr&agrave; il diritto di tenerlo.<br />
Pu&ograve; evitare un deop di massa in canali in cui non tutti sono in ACCESS LIST.<br /><br />
<i><b>VERBOSE</b></i><br />
<u>Sintassi:</u> SET &lt;canale&gt; VERBOSE {ON|OFF}<br />
Quando VERBOSE &egrave; abilitato, qualsiasi cambiamento nell'ACCESS LIST del &lt;canale&gt; verr&agrave; notificato a tutti gli operatore del &lt;canale&gt;.
</td>
</tr>
<tr>
<td valign="top"><b>ACCESS</b></td>
<td valign="top">
<u>Sintassi</u>:<ul><li>ACCESS &lt;canale&gt; ADD &lt;hostmask&gt; &lt;livello&gt;</li><br/>
<li>ACCESS &lt;canale&gt; DEL &lt;hostmask | indice&gt;</li><br/>
<li>ACCESS &lt;canale&gt; LIST [FULL | hostmask]</li>
</ul><br />
Opera sulla ACCESS LIST del &lt;canale&gt;.<br />
Gli utenti che corrispondono ad una hostmask nella ACCESS LIST avranno accesso ai vari comandi di ChanServ a seconda del loro LEVEL (vedi LEVEL).<br /> Tutti gli utenti non in ACCESS LIST hanno un LEVEL di default di 0.<br /><br />
<i><b>ADD</b></i><br />
Aggiunge l'hostmask o il nickname specificato alla ACCESS LIST con il livello specificato. Se il nickname o l'hostmask &egrave; gi&agrave; in ACCESS LIST, viene cambiato il livello relativo a seconda di quanto specificato dal comando.<br />
Guarda l'help di <b>LEVEL</b> per una lista dei livelli disponibili.<br /><br />
<i><b>DEL</b></i><br />
Elimina l'hostmask o il nickname dall'ACCESS LIST. Se viene specificato un indice numerico, la voce corrispondente verr&agrave; eliminato. Puoi ottenere una lista degli indici utilizzando il comando <b>ACCESS LIST</b>.<br /><br />
<i><b>LIST</b></i><br />
Visualizza l'ACCESS LIST del canale. Se viene specificata una hostmask, verranno mostrate solo le voci che corrispondono a tale hostmask. Gli utenti con livello 1 o superiore possono usare il parametro FULL per vedere quando ogni voce &egrave; stata aggiunta.
</td>
</tr>
<tr>
<td valign="top"><b>AUTOREM</b></td>
<td valign="top">
<u>Sintassi</u>:<ul><li>AUTOREM &lt;canale&gt; ADD &lt;hostmask&gt; [motivo]</li><br />
<li>AUTOREM &lt;canale&gt; DEL &lt;hostmask | indice&gt;</li><br />
<li>AUTOREM &lt;canale&gt; LIST [hostmask]</li>
</ul><br />
Controlla una lista di autorimozione per il &lt;canale&gt;.<br />
Se un utente nella lista di autorimozione prova ad entrare nel canale, ChanServ lo rimuover&agrave;<br /><br />
<i><b>ADD</b></i><br />
Aggiunge l'&lt;hostmask&gt; alla lista di autorimozione del &lt;canale&gt; con un [motivo]. Non puoi aggiungere alla lista nessuno che abbia un livello di accesso maggiore del tuo in canale.<br /><br />
<i><b>DEL</b></i><br />
Rimuove tutte le hostmask che corrispondo a &lt;mask&gt; dalla lista di autorimozione. Se viene specificato un indice numerico invece di una hostmask, l'hostmask corrispondente verr&agrave; eliminata. Puoi ottenere una lista degli indici utilizzando il comando <b>AUTOREM LIST</b>.<br /><br />
<i><b>LIST</b></i><br />
Visualizza la lista di autorimozione del canale. Se viene specificata una hostmask, verranno mostrate solo le voci che corrispondo a tale hostmask.
</td>
</tr>
<tr>
<td valign="top"><b>LEVEL</b></td>
<td valign="top">
<u>Sintassi</u>:<ul><li>LEVEL &lt;canale&gt; SET &lt;tipo | indice&gt; &lt;livello&gt;</li><br />
<li>LEVEL &lt;canale&gt; RESET &lt;tipo | indice | ALL&gt;</li><br />
<li>LEVEL &lt;canale&gt; LIST</li>
</ul><br />
Cambia il livello di accesso richiesto per eseguire i comandi. Permette al contatto del canale di personalizzare la lista dei livelli di access a seconda delle necessit&agrave; del canale.<br /><br />
<i><b>SET</b></i><br />
Cambia il livello richiesto per eseguire un certo comando per un canale. Se un utente soddisfa i criteri impostati da questo comando (cio&egrave; ha il livello d'accesso giusto) potr&agrave; utilizzare il determinato comando o avere il determinato privilegio. Per ottenere una lista di indici/tipi da usare come quarto argomento, scrivi /msg ChanServ LEVEL &lt;canale&gt; LIST.<br /><br/>
<u>Esempio</u>:<br/>
/msg ChanServ LEVEL #canale SET autoop 20<br />
Imposta a 20 il livello richiesto per essere auto-oppati in canale.<br /><br />
<i><b>RESET</b></i><br />
Reimposta il livello specificato al valore di default. Per ottenere una lista di indici/tipi da usare come quarto argomento, scrivi /msg ChanServ LEVEL &lt;canale&gt; LIST.<br /><br />
<u>Esempi</u>:<br/>
/msg ChanServ LEVEL #canale RESET autovoice<br />
Reimposta il livello richiesto per l'autovoice sul #canale al livello di default (5).<br />
/msg ChanServ LEVEL #canale RESET all<br />
Reimposta tutti i livelli ai valori iniziali.<br /><br />
<i><b>LIST</b></i><br />
Visualizza i livelli attuali insieme al loro tipo/indice richiesto per i comandi <b>LEVEL SET</b> e <b>LEVEL RESET</b>.
</td>
</tr>
<tr>
<td valign="top"><b>LIST</b></td>
<td valign="top">
<u>Sintassi</u>: LIST &lt;modello&gt;<br/><br />
Elenca tutti i canali registrati che corrispondono al &lt;modello&gt;.<br />
I canali che hanno <b>SET PRIVATE ON</B> non verranno mostrati.<br /><br />
<u>Esempio</u>:<br/>
LIST #*bleh*<br />
Elenca tutti i canali che contengono bleh nel nome.
</td>
</tr>
<tr>
<td valign="top"><b>INFO</b></td>
<td valign="top">
<u>Sintassi</u>: INFO &lt;canale&gt;<br /><br />
Visualizza le informazioni per il &lt;canale&gt; inclusi il contatto del canale, il momento di registrazione, il topic e i modi bloccati se ci sono.
</td>
</tr>
<tr>
<td valign="top"><b>GETKEY</b></td>
<td valign="top">
<u>Sintassi</u>: GETKET &lt;canale&gt;<br /><br />
Visualizza la password per entrare nel &lt;canale&gt;. Utile se il canale &egrave; +k.<br />
Bisogna avere almeno il livello 5 in ACCESS LIST del canale per leggere la chiave.
</td>
</tr>
<tr>
<td valign="top"><b>INVITE</b></td>
<td valign="top">
<u>Sintassi</u>: INVITE &lt;canale&gt;<br /><br />
Invita in &lt;canale&gt; chi d&agrave; il comando. Utile se il canale &grave; +i.<br />
Bisogna avere almeno il livello 5 in ACCESS LIST del canale (se non diversamente specificato) per utilizzare il comando.
</td>
</tr>
<tr>
<td valign="top"><b>OP</b></td>
<td valign="top">
<u>Sintassi</u>: OP &lt;canale | ALL&gt; [nicknames]<br /><br />
D&agrave; lo stato di operatore ai [nicknames]. Se non viene specificato nessun nickname, ChanServ opper&agrave; il nick che ha dato il comando. Mettendo un "-" prima del nick, il nick verr&agrave; deoppato. Se SECUREOPS &egrave; ON, ChanServ non opper&agrave; i nick che non hanno un livello CMDOP o maggiore in ACCESS LIST.<br /><br />
<u>Esempi</u>:<br />
/msg ChanServ OP #canale<br />
Oppa su #canale il nick che ha dato il comando<br />
/msg ChanServ OP #canale nick1 -nick2 nick3<br />
Oppa su #canale nick1 e nick3 e deoppa nick2<br />
/msg ChanServ OP ALL<br />
Ti oppa su tutti i canali in cui sei e hai accesso CMDOP.
</td>
</tr>
<tr>
<td valign="top"><b>VOICE</b></td>
<td valign="top">
<u>Sintassi</u>: VOICE &lt;canale&gt; [nicknames]<br /><br />
D&agrave; lo status voiced ai [nicknames]. Se non viene specificato nessun nickname, ChanServ dar&agrave; il voice al nick che ha dato il comando. Mettendo un "-" prima del nick, al nick verr&agrave; tolto il voice.<br />
ChanServ si rifiuter&agrave; di dare il voice ad un utente presente nella ACCESS LIST come autodevoiced. Per scavalcare questa funzione, aggiungi un "+" all'inizio del nick.<br /><br />
<u>Esempi</u>:<br />
/msg ChanServ VOICE #canale<br />
D&agrave; il voice sul #canale al nick che ha dato il comando.<br/>
/msg ChanServ VOICE #canale nick1 -nick2 +nick3<br />
D&agrave; il voice sul #canale a nick1 e nick3 anche se fosse in autodevoice e toglie il voice a nick2.
</td>
</tr>
<tr>
<td valign="top"><b>UNBAN</b></td>
<td valign="top">
<u>Sintassi</u>: UNBAN &lt;canale&gt; [ALL]<br /><br />
Toglie ogni ban dal &lt;canale&gt; corrispondente al tuo utente ed ogni ban su nome reale. Se viene specificato ALL, verranno eliminati tutti i ban dal &lt;canale&gt;. Devi avere il livello di accesso CMDCLEAR per usare ALL.
</td>
</tr>
<tr>
<td valign="top"><b>CLEAR</b></td>
<td valign="top">
<u>Sintassi</u>: CLEAR &lt;canale&gt; &lt;opzione&gt;<br /><br />
ChanServ pulir&agrave; alcuni modi canale a seconda dell'&lt;opzione&gt;<br />
<u>Opzioni</u>:<ul>
<li><i><b>OPS</b></i>: Deoppa tutti gli operatori</li>
<li><i><b>VOICES</b></i>: Toglie la voce a tutti gli utenti con la voce</li>
<li><i><b>MODES</b></i>: Toglie tutti i modi canale</li>
<li><i><b>BANS</b></i>: Toglie tutti i ban</li>
<li><i><b>GECOSBANS</b></i>: Toglie tutti i ban sul nome reale</li>
<li><i><b>USERS</b></i>: Rimuove tutti gli utenti dal canale</li>
<li><i><b>ALL</b></i>: Combina OPS, VOICES, MODES e BANS</li>
</ul>
</td>
</tr>
</table>
</body>
</html>
----
CategoryHomepage